Warning Signs You Need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al

Catching tree root pipe dam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s. If you notice any of the following warning signs, don’t ignore them – call our team immediately: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of tree root pipe damage. This odor is caused by moisture and bacteria growth, and it’s a clear indication that you need to call our team for help.

Water Stains and Warping

Notice water stains or warping on your walls, floors, or ceilings? This could be a sign of water damage caused by tree root pipe damage. Don’t wait – call our team to assess the damage and begin the restoration process.

Higher Water Bills

Notice an increase in your water bills? It could be a sign of tree root pipe damage, as your pipes may be leaking or damaged. Our team can help you identify the issue and provide a solution.

Slow Drains

Notice slow drains in your sinks, toilets, or showers? This could be a sign of tree root pipe damage, as roots may be clogging your pipes. Don’t wait – call our team to clear the blockage and prevent further damage.

Visible Roots in Your Yard

Notice visible tree roots growing in your yard? This could be a sign that roots have infiltrated your pipes. Our team can help you identify the issue and provide a solution.
